Coal Ridge rolls Panthers 52-8

RANGELY I At least the Panthers can say this: They won the second half. Rangely outscored Coal Ridge 8-7 in the third and fourth quarters last Friday in a home game. However, the Titans dominated the first two quarters, outscoring the Panthers 45-0.

Fire officials plan burn near Aldrich Lakes this autumn

RBC I Federal fire officials on the Blanco Ranger District of the White River National Forest are planning an 800-acre prescribed fire this fall on National Forest lands near Aldrich Lakes and adjoining private lands in Rio Blanco County, approximately 19 miles northeast of Meeker.

54-year-old man listed as missing person

MEEKER I Paul Elder, 54, has been listed as a missing person by the Arvada Police Department. Elder was last seen Sept. 2. Elder’s green Chevy pickup was found on Lookout Mountain in Golden on Sept. 9. Arvada police said no foul play is suspected.
